Comprehending Bail Bonds: What They Are and How They Function



Lots of individuals may have listened to of Bail bonds, their technicians can commonly be misunderstood. A bail bond works as a legal agreement in between an offender, a bondsman, and the court. When an individual is detained, a judge establishes a Bail quantity, which should be spent for the defendant to be released from custody while awaiting trial. If the person can not pay for the Bail, they may seek the help of a bondsman. The bondsman supplies the necessary funds, charging a non-refundable charge, commonly around 10% of the total Bail amount. In return, the bail bondsman guarantees the court that the accused will certainly show up for all scheduled hearings. If the accused falls short to show up, the bail bondsman is in charge of paying the full Bail total up to the court, leading them to go after the accused for recuperation. This system intends to stabilize the rights of the accused with the judicial process.

Choices for Pretrial Launch



For individuals dealing with legal challenges, various options exist for pretrial launch that can aid maintain their freedom while waiting for trial. One usual option is safeguarding a bail bond, which allows offenders to pay a part of their Bail total up to a bondsman, that covers the full quantity. Additionally, some might get release on their very own recognizance, where a court allows them to return home without paying Bail, based upon credibility. Furthermore, digital tracking and pretrial solutions can give supervision while permitting individuals to preserve their every day lives. Each option brings specific conditions and eligibility requirements, emphasizing the significance of recognizing these choices to navigate the lawful system effectively. A notified choice can considerably impact an accused's liberty throughout this vital duration.

Types of Bail Bonds



Bail bonds function as essential monetary tools that enable individuals to protect their launch from protection while awaiting trial. There are numerous sorts of Bail bonds offered, each satisfying different scenarios. One of the most typical kind is the guaranty bond, where a Bail bondsman supplies the necessary funds in exchange for a charge, generally 10% of the Bail quantity. Another option is a cash bond, which needs the complete Bail amount to be paid ahead of time in cash money, refundable upon court appearance. Building bonds involve using genuine estate as security, while government bonds are specifically created for situations including federal costs. Understanding these options allows people to pick the most appropriate bail bond for their lawful scenarios.


Application Refine Actions



Securing a bail bond involves a series of straightforward steps developed to assist in the release of an individual from wardship - All About Bail Bonds near me. The interested party should gather important information, including the jailed person's name, scheduling number, and the costs dealt with. Next, they get in touch with a bail bond company, offering the required details for analysis. The agency evaluates the instance, usually calling for collateral to reduce risk. As soon as approved, the bail bond representative prepares the documentation, which the endorser needs to authorize and examine. After the bond is carried out, the agent submits it to the court, permitting the launch of the individual. The agent might arrange a meeting to review additional obligations and assurance compliance with any kind of conditions established by the court.

Usual Misconceptions About Bail Bonds



While lots of people might assume they understand the ins and outs of Bail bonds, a number of mistaken beliefs linger that can bring about complication and misinformation. One prevalent myth is that Bail bonds are a financing, which is wrong; rather, they entail a cost generally around 10% of the total Bail amount that is non-refundable. Another false impression is that Bail bonds guarantee freedom; however, they only provide a means to safeguard launch pending test. Additionally, some believe that anybody can serve as a Bail bondsman, but actually, they must be licensed and stick to state regulations. Several think that bail bond solutions are only for major crimes, when in fact, they can be made use of for a variety of offenses. Comprehending these mistaken beliefs is vital for making informed choices when steering the complexities of the Bail process.

Frequently Asked Concerns



What Takes place if I Miss My Court Day After Utilizing a Bail Bond?



If a private misses their court day after making use of a bail bond, the court might issue a bench warrant for their arrest. Additionally, the bail bond business may look for to recover the bond quantity.


Can I Obtain a Reimbursement if My Costs Are Dropped?



If charges are dropped, individuals usually do not get a refund for the bail bond premium paid. The premium is considered compensation for the service provided, no matter the end result of the legal case


Are Bail Bonds Offered for All Kinds Of Offenses?



Bail bonds are generally available for many offenses, consisting of offenses and felonies. Specific major charges, like resources offenses or violent criminal activities, might not qualify for Bail bonds, depending on jurisdictional regulations and guidelines.

The length of time Does the Bail Bond Refine Typically Take?





The bail bond process normally takes a couple of hours to complete, depending on variables like the intricacy of the situation and court schedules. However, hold-ups can happen, extending the overall period of the process.


What Should I Do if I Can not Pay For the Bail Bond Premium?



When confronted with an unaffordable bail bond premium, people may consider looking for support from family or buddies, exploring layaway plan with the Bail bondsman, or looking into regional companies that use financial help for Bail expenses.
